## Changelog — Quartzbin 4.2

Heads up, future maintainers: we flipped the default partitioning scheme from quarterly to monthly. The quarterly tables were ballooning past 200GB and vacuum runs were eating our weekends. Monthly partitions keep things manageable and make the retention sweeper's life easier. Existing installs won't be auto-migrated — the split tool in `tools/repart` handles that, and yes, it's idempotent this time. New deployments pick up monthly automatically. The defaults that ship with this release are as follows.

service settings:
ULAIX_LOG_LEVEL=info
ULAIX_METRICS_HOST=metrics.ulaix.nelvroworks.internal
ULAIX_POOL_SIZE=16

Quick heads-up on Pinwheel UI versioning: we cut a minor release every sprint, and anything touching component props needs a changeset file in the PR. No changeset, no merge — the bot will nag you. Majors are rare and go through the design council first. The full policy, with examples of what counts as breaking, lives on the internal page below.

wiki page, bahip-yahip: https://grafana.qirvanlabs.corp/browse/display/projects/cc3a1b9dbfc9

# ShipRuler env — staging
#
# Hey security folks, quick orientation: this file configures the
# Fernbright shipping-fee rules engine. Rules are pulled from the
# rules store at boot, evaluated in-process, and nothing here writes
# back — read-only by design. The flags below control rule cache TTL
# and the dry-run toggle we keep on in staging. The engine does need
# one credential to fetch the rule bundle from the store, and that
# gets set right here:

sealed setting: LEDGER_TOKEN20=6148d35bbb480b0ab79e